Join the power movement as Project Engineering Manager
Leading a team responsible for activities relating to design and construction engineering across all disciplines. Duties include working with engineering teams in the planning, sequencing, assembling, and issuing of construction Work Packages; development of installation specifications, 3D model coordination, interpreting design drawings and specifications, field verification of materials, monitoring construction progress, response to questions by constructors, providing direction in the field to ensure construction is in compliance with engineering documentation and developing handover packages to commissioning.
